It was immense, the World Tree. It had a presence that overshadowed its surroundings. It called to me; ever since I was young I heard its voice singing heavens harmony, resonating out the deep dirge arising from the underworld, the Frost Giants unholy bellows and the music of the gods. My fingers wanted to play the music of the World Tree but I was stunted in my ability: my desire greater than my skill.


I stood in its shadow staring up at its immensity. The call painfully resonated inside of me. Like a puppet I jerkily moved towards the trunk. My hands splayed across the worn and ridged bark. As my hand moved across the tree I found handholds I could grip to pull myself up. Not thinking I started to climb the tree. Measure by measure I ascended the trunk. The harmonic sounds from heaven surrounding my head in a caul of wonder reminiscent of my birth caul. Time had no meaning as I made my way up the trunk.


Day turned to night and I continued to climb. Ratatoskr shot past me down the tree in his endless running up and down the trunk connecting eagle and dragon within the world of the tree. I climb and climbed and climbed and the stars spun around me in a chaotic dance of glory in a pathway to heaven. The sun rose bathing everything in a luminous glow. As the sun edged through the branches and leaves I spied a hanging figure.


I angled my climb toward this dark fruit hanging in the tree. As I climbed closer for a better look, Ratatoskr races past me back up the tree to the eagle. I move closer and almost lose my grip as the face of Odin comes into focus. One eye empty and the other closed, hanging upside down limp and almost lifeless, an unhallowed fruit of this great tree. My heartbeat slowed as I stared into the face of the unconscious god. Suddenly his one eye flashed open holding me fast. “and so comes the caulbearer to lift the veil’ the god intones, then his one eye snaps shut again.


I take a breath in wonder at the words given to me from this great and mighty god. These word firm my determination the reach the top of the World Tree. I climbed and climbed and day turned into night and back to day again. The foliage was becoming open and I could spy the great expanse of sky as I looked out, I was above the clouds and the harmony of the spheres illuminates me in wonder. Music resonates through body and soul until I became the instrument. Tears were streaming down my face at the beauty beyond the veil that I could bring back and share.
